An image of the Motorola Moto E6 leaked earlier last
month revealing the phone's design. Now, another, official-looking, press
render of this smartphone has surfaced revealing its textured back.
This image comes to us through reliable leakster
Evan Blass, and it corroborates the previous leak which showed the Moto E6 with
a tall screen, thick bezels, and a single rear camera placed in the upper-left
corner.
The back of the Moto E6 also has the Motorola logo,
but it's unclear if it has the fingerprint reader embedded in it. The Moto E5
from last year did have one, so we don't see any reason for this Lenovo
subsidiary to remove it from this year's Moto E smartphone.
That said, the Moto E6 has the power key and volume
rocker on the right, with the headphone jack located on the top. The bottom of
the phone, which isn't shown in the image, likely houses the speaker, primary
microphone, and a USB port of some sort.
There's no word from Motorola yet about the launch
of the Moto E6, but hopefully we'll hear more on it soon.
